JCB 407B
Series: JCB Integrated Tool Carrier
Not the right version? The data comes from vehicle registers holding many near-identical versions side by side. Photograph the data plate — we read make and type from it. Open the scanner e-mail address required
Technical data
Engine
| Engine model | ECE R49.4correct |
|---|---|
| Power | 65.9 hp (47 kW)correct |
| Rated speed | 2,000 rpmcorrect |
| Torque | 248.1correct |
| Speed at max. torque | 1,200 rpmcorrect |
| Cylinders | 4correct |
| Displacement | 4,901.4 cm³correct |
| Coolant capacity | 15.5 lcorrect |
| Engine oil capacity | 11 lcorrect |
Dimensions and weights
| Wheelbase | 2,002.5correct |
|---|---|
| Ground clearance | 368.8correct |
Drivetrain and chassis
| Gearbox type | hydrostatic transmissioncorrect |
|---|---|
| Forward gears | 2correct |
| Reverse gears | 2correct |
| Tyre size | 12.5x20correct |
| System voltage | 12 Vcorrect |
Working data
| Pump flow | 64.4 l/mincorrect |
|---|---|
| Hydraulic oil capacity | 85.2 lcorrect |
| Fuel tank capacity | 100.3 lcorrect |
Other data
| Height | 2,599.9correct |

What to check before buying
- Check the hour meter against the service records — a replaced instrument is the most common gap.
- Compare the data plate and chassis number with the papers.
- Load the hydraulics and watch for sag.
- Ask about parts availability for this build year — the running costs hang on it.
A general list for this type of machine — no substitute for an inspection or an appraiser.
